Saw bus ad for Circles.Life and checked their web.
https://pages.circles.life/plan/ Base Plan - 6gb data, - 100min talk time - $0.05/sms + Plus Options - unlimited whatsapp [10,000min talk time, no free for video chat] - Caller ID - unlimited plan change - 4G speed $28/mth For those who uses a lot of data, add $20/mth for extra 20GB data (on top of 6GB). Porting of existing no can be done. Not sure if there are charges. Overall seems attractive. |
